Core Mechanisms: How It Works

The body’s ability to become wet is governed by a complex interplay of systems. For instance, eccrine sweat glands—found across the skin—respond to core temperature changes, releasing a watery fluid to cool the body. Apocrine glands, concentrated in areas like the armpits and groin, produce a thicker secretion that bacteria metabolize into odor, often triggered by emotional stress or sexual arousal. Meanwhile, the vaginal and penile tissues contain specialized glands that secrete mucus or lubrication in response to tactile or psychological stimuli.

Hormonal signals play a critical role. Estrogen, for example, increases vaginal blood flow and lubrication, while testosterone influences sweat gland activity. Even hydration status matters: dehydration can reduce sweat output, while proper fluid intake ensures optimal moisture regulation. The brain’s role is equally vital—neural pathways in the hypothalamus and limbic system process signals from the environment (e.g., heat) or emotions (e.g., anxiety), directly influencing whether and how the body becomes wet.

Q: Is sweating the same as becoming wet in sexual contexts?

A: No. Sweating is primarily a thermoregulatory response controlled by the autonomic nervous system, while sexual arousal-induced wetness (e.g., vaginal lubrication) is triggered by psychological and physical stimuli. Both involve moisture, but their mechanisms and cultural perceptions differ significantly.

Q: Can dehydration affect how easily I become wet?

A: Yes. Dehydration reduces sweat production and can lead to dryness in mucous membranes, including vaginal tissues. Proper hydration supports both natural lubrication and sweat regulation, making the body more responsive to moisture triggers.

Q: Are there medical conditions that cause excessive wetness?

A: Conditions like hyperhidrosis (excessive sweating) or certain neurological disorders can lead to uncontrolled moisture. Hormonal imbalances, such as those in menopause or thyroid disorders, may also affect lubrication and sweat patterns.
